Latest Patents
One of his latest patents is focused on cementing systems for oil wells. This process involves determining suitable parameters of temperature and/or pressure to achieve a positive seal of cement in an annulus between a liner and a borehole wall after the cement has set. The method utilizes differential temperature in a wellbore and pressure on the cement to ensure a positive borehole wall stress, resulting in a reliable seal during cementing operations. Another significant patent is the sequential inflatable packer, which is designed for the completion of oil wells. This invention employs a series of inflatable packer elements that inflate in a defined sequence, starting from the lowermost packer and moving upward, enhancing the efficiency of well completion.
